Output 042618075c1ca6a73d5907d462395d7c0d248d433f8369593a3d0ac239e9a841:18

value
693870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cf2eb1100d99f09d3ef220b2ca7faaa113d7a11 OP_EQUAL
address
3Jv5xrxuf1u6TpVNLXD1pQdqobhQVLbeJU
transaction
042618075c1ca6a73d5907d462395d7c0d248d433f8369593a3d0ac239e9a841
spent
true